The increase in cGMP activates the cyclic-dependent protein kinase (PKG), which reduces the intracellular concentration of calcium and activates the myosin light chain phosphatase (MLCP), leading to relaxation of the vascular smooth muscle. In addition, NO can also exert a large number of effects such as inhibition of platelet adhesion and aggregation, smooth muscle prohferation, monocyte adhesion, as well as activation of glucose uptake, glycolysis, and fatty acid oxidation (for reviews, see [23, 37]). [Pg.2365]
